About 9 Blackthorn Road
9 Blackthorn Road is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Kenilworth (CV8 2DS). It has a recorded floor area of 127 m² (around 1367 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(January 2014) shows a D (score 57),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 79). The latest certificate is from January 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include outbuildings and a loft.
At 127 m² the property is well over the postcode median (96 m² across 25 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Across 1996–2014,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.1%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£493,000 sits 60.4% above the 2014 sale of £307,450.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£225/sq ft) was about 25.2% below the postcode norm. Last changed hands 12 years ago, in April 2014.
